Apprenticeship Training for Veterans


home page or  site map

A registered apprenticeship is a combination of on-the-job training and related classroom instruction in which paid workers learn the practical and theoretical aspects of a highly skilled occupation.  Individual employers, joint employer and labor groups, and employer associations sponsor apprenticeship programs.   For additional information, e-mail  us or call us at (800) 455-5228.

Local community colleges are becoming increasingly involved in apprenticeship classroom training.  Some veterans' (USN, USMC, USCG) apprenticeable military training and work experience, including a Work Process Schedule, can be documented by USMAP (United Services Military Apprenticeship Program)
